Event report does not report wget reboot

Hi,
i have a lot of rut240 (fw 07.04.5)
I setted wget reboot and it works fine.
I setted events reporting with type “Reboot” and subtype “Ping reboot” but when the device reboot i don’t receive the report.
I receive the report if i choose as subtype “All”, but i want receive the report ONLY on wget reboot.
Is it possible?

Hello,

I have received some information from the RnD team and, as promised, updating you on this case. It appears that this is the intended behaviour as the subtype specifically says ‘ping reboot’. However, the team also said that it is a good idea to add support for Wget reboot as a separate subtype in the future. This feature is not of a high priority, so there are no timelines as to when this will be added.

In this case, I would suggest using the ‘all’ subtype to receive alerts about wget reboots. Apologies for the inconvenience.
